The beneficial orange vegetable did not always have this color. Historical sources state that its primary color was purple. Special Egyptians believe that it is portrayed in Egyptian tombs, dating back to 2000 BC. Their appreciation is based on paintings with large purple plants that look a lot like carrots, and papyruses with medical information have also been found, referring to the extensive pharmaceutical use of the vegetable. The ancient Greeks also cultivated it for therapeutic purposes and called it Filtron, Sisaron (found in the writings of the comic poet Epicharmus), “Grapes” (Hippocrates) and “Elafoboski” (Dioskourides). Since then the carrot has traveled to various Asian countries and then to Europe, where from the 13th century it began to grow systematically (mainly in France and Germany). Two centuries later Flemings introduced it to England.

HEALTH

Since we were young children, parents told us to eat carrots because “It’s good for us”. And, of course, this justification is very simplified, but it is not wrong. How exactly did carrots have this good reputation? And how is it so good for our health?

 

There are several studies that the increased consumption of fruits and vegetables that are rich in antioxidants can reduce the risk of developing cancer and cardiovascular disease and one of these vegetables is the carrot as it contains the antioxidant ingredients carotenoids that reduce growth free radicals in the body.

Another study showed that smokers who didnt consume carrots, were three times more likely to have lung cancer compared to smokers who ate carrots more than once a week. Even better, a Japanese research has shown that β-carotene is associated with the prevention of colorectal cancer. Drinking carrot juice seems to kill leukemia cells and inhibit their growth, according to a 2011 study. In younger men, beta carotene may also act as a protective agent against cancer of the prostate, according to a Harvard study.  The benefits of the carrot, of course, extend beyond its anti-cancer properties. Specifically, in people with vitamin A deficiency, consuming foods that contain it like carrot can help with the visual problems that this deficiency creates. Of course, many research has confirmed that the benefits to vision can only be seen by people who are already suffering from the lack of this important vitamin, and will not improve anybody else’s vision any further. Finally, antioxidants and phytochemicals in carrots can help regulate blood sugar, delay the symptoms of aging, but also boost the immune system.

NUTRITIONAL VALUE OF DRIED CARROTS

A portion of carrot is considered to be either half a cup or a medium-sized carrot and contains only 25 calories, 6 grams of carbohydrate, 3 grams of sugar and 1 gram of protein. Carrots are an excellent source of vitamin A, giving us more than twice the daily dose (210%). They give us 6% of our daily dose of vitamin C, 2% of our dose of calcium and iron. In addition, carrots contain fiber, vitamin K, potassium, folic acid, manganese, phosphorus, magnesium, vitamin E, and zinc.
